Pereira: Title race not over

Porto coach Vitor Pereira has urged his side against complacency after their 3-2 win over Benfica on Friday.

Maicon’s 87th-minute winner saw Porto to the thrilling win at Estadio da Luz, putting them three points clear of Benfica at the top.

Oscar Cardozo’s brace had given Benfica a 2-1 lead after Hulk’s early opener, before James Rodriguez equalised.

But Pereira is adamant the defending champions still have a long way to go, despite opening up a handy buffer at the top.

“These are three points, there are still many matches left and we are going to have to work hard to achieve our goal which is the title,” he said.

“Nothing was decided today, the difference between the two clubs in the table is very small. This was a good, morale-boosting victory.”

“Porto went into this match with the clear goal of getting the three points.”
